Solving Common Store Finder Issues

When the locator fails, don’t give up. The solution is usually simple. First, ensure you’ve selected the correct country from the dropdown menu. TJ Maxx operates under the TK Maxx brand in the United Kingdom and other international markets, and the databases are separate. A search for “London” on the US site will yield nothing. Second, add more specific geographic details. Instead of just “Chicago,” try “Chicago, IL” or plug in a specific zip/postal code. This provides the system with the precise coordinates it needs to scan its database. Think of it like giving a GPS a full address versus just a street name—the more information, the better the result.

The 10 Hidden Secrets of TJ Maxx Shopping

  1. The Markdown Schedule is Key: While not publicly advertised, markdowns often follow a pattern. Many stores receive new shipments and apply price reductions on Tuesday mornings. This means Wednesday is prime time to shop freshly discounted items. End-of-season clearance typically gets its final markdowns in January (for winter) and July (for summer).
  2. Decode the Price Tags: Look for colored tags or small print. A red tag often means a final clearance item that won’t be restocked. Sometimes, a “2” or “3” handwritten on the tag indicates it’s been marked down multiple times and is nearing its final price.
  3. The “Secret” Clearance Sections: Clearance isn’t always in one dedicated aisle. It’s often hidden in the back corners of departments, on separate racks labeled “Final Sale” or “Additional Savings.” Train yourself to seek these out in every section—women’s, men’s, home.
  4. Shop the “Racks of Regret”: This is the unofficial term for the racks of returned items that didn’t sell in their original department. A women’s blouse might end up on a men’s accessory rack or in home goods. Scan every rack; misplacements are common and can hold incredible deals.
  5. Factory Stores are Different: The TJ Maxx Factory Stores (often located in outlet malls) have a different inventory stream with lower prices but also more basic, less trendy merchandise. Know what you want—a timeless basic might be perfect from a factory store, while a trend-driven item is better sought at a regular store.
  6. The “Runway” is Real: High-end designer items (think Michael Kors, Calvin Klein, Kate Spade) do appear, but they are extremely limited and unpredictable. They are often placed on special display racks and sell within hours. Frequent visits, especially early in the week, increase your chances.
  7. Home Goods Have the Best Rotation: The homeware department is known for its rapid inventory turnover. New stock arrives constantly, and items sell quickly. If you see a piece you love, it’s often best to buy it immediately, as it may not be there on your next visit.
  8. Seasonal Merchandise is Deeply Discounted: After a holiday (Christmas, Fourth of July, Halloween), all related merchandise is slashed, sometimes to 70-80% off. This is the best time to buy themed decor, gifts, and apparel for the next year.
  9. The “T.J. Maxx” Tag is a Newness Indicator: Items with the white “T.J. Maxx” hangtag (as opposed to the original brand’s tag) are usually newer, full-price merchandise that has been purchased specifically for the store. They are less likely to be deeply discounted immediately.
  10. Staff Knowledge is a Goldmine: Build a rapport with employees in your favorite departments. They often know exactly when new shipments arrive and can tip you off about upcoming markdowns or special buys. They see the backroom and the daily flow of inventory.

The TJX Rewards Platinum Mastercard: Is It Worth It?

The TJX Rewards Platinum Mastercard is issued by Synchrony Bank. It’s the store’s branded credit card, offering points on purchases that can be redeemed for TJ Maxx gift certificates. For the dedicated shopper, it can provide value. You earn 5 points per $1 spent at TJ Maxx, Marshalls, HomeGoods, and Sierra. 10 points = $1 in rewards. However, consider the interest rate (typically high) and only use it if you can pay the balance in full each month. The card also sometimes offers exclusive early access to sales or bonus points events, making it a potential tool for the super-savvy.

Maximizing Savings with Free Shipping and Returns

For online orders, the code “ship89” provides free shipping on orders of $89 or more. This is a significant threshold, so it pays to bundle online purchases. Furthermore, the policy of free returns at your local store is a massive advantage. You can order multiple sizes or colors online, try them on at home, and return what doesn’t work in person without paying return shipping. This eliminates the risk of online shopping and allows you to use your local store as a fitting room.
